What is a remote VBA developer?

Remote VBA developers are professionals who specialize in creating, modifying, and maintaining applications using Visual Basic for Applications (VBA), typically for automating tasks in Microsoft Office programs like Excel, Access, and Word. They work from a remote location, collaborating with clients or teams via online communication tools. Their responsibilities include writing and debugging VBA code, developing user interfaces, and integrating solutions to improve workflow efficiency. Remote VBA developers must have strong programming skills, attention to detail, and the ability to manage projects independently. They are often hired for both short-term projects and ongoing support roles.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a remote VBA developer?

To thrive as a Remote VBA Developer, you need strong proficiency in Visual Basic for Applications (VBA), Excel, and a solid understanding of data structures and process automation, typically supported by a relevant degree or experience. Familiarity with Microsoft Office Suite, version control systems (like Git), and sometimes certifications in Microsoft Office Specialist (MOS) are valuable. Excellent problem-solving, time management, and clear written communication skills help you collaborate effectively and deliver robust solutions while working remotely. These skills are crucial to ensure efficient automation, accurate data processing, and seamless remote teamwork in diverse business environments.

How do remote VBA developers typically coordinate and communicate with team members on projects?

Remote VBA Developers often collaborate with team members using project management tools, video conferencing, and instant messaging platforms. Regular virtual meetings and screen-sharing sessions are common for discussing requirements, troubleshooting code, and ensuring alignment on deliverables. Clear documentation and proactive communication are essential to overcome the challenges of remote work, such as time zone differences and limited face-to-face interaction. Building strong relationships with project managers, analysts, and other developers helps ensure smooth workflow and project success.

Reporting to the MIS Lead, the Data Developer, MIS (Data) is responsible for supporting the development of reliable centralized site data required for Operations performance reporting.

This role will work closely with site teams, MIS, TDS, and Data Governance to understand operational data sources, document business logic, identify data gaps, and support the transition from manual reporting processes to repeatable, semi-automated data flows.

The role is a key part of building MIS as the Operations Performance Intelligence capability, ensuring site data is reliable, consistent, and ready to support Site OPRs, Enterprise Performance Reporting, operational analytics, and future Enterprise Data Platform transition.

This is a 6 month contract.

 

Key Responsibilities

 

  • Be a courageous safety leader, adhere to and sponsor safety and environmental rules and procedures.
  • Work with site teams to understand current operational reporting processes, data sources, business logic, and data gaps.
  • Support sites in improving the data required for reliable reporting, business decisions, and future EDP transition.
  • Document source-to-report data flows, transformations, assumptions, ownership, and business logic for critical operational metrics.
  • Support development and sustainment of centralized site data where central support is not yet available.
  • Define site data requirements needed to support Site OPRs and Enterprise Performance Reporting in a consistent and repeatable way.
  • Identify data quality, process, ownership, and sustainment gaps that impact operational and enterprise reporting.
  • Translate operational reporting needs into clear business and technical requirements for TDS, EDP, and Data Governance teams.
  • Support transition activities to ensure site data logic, documentation, and requirements are ready for long-term sustainment.
  • Work cross-functionally to reduce manual reporting effort and improve consistency across sites.

Qualifications

 

  • Bachelorโ€™s degree in Engineering, Computer Science, Business, Data Analytics, or equivalent experience.
  • Experience working with operational data, reporting, analytics, business process improvement, or data enablement.
  • Strong understanding of how business processes translate into data, reporting, and analytics requirements.
  • Experience documenting data flows, business logic, reporting requirements, data gaps, and process dependencies.
  • Working knowledge of SQL, Databricks, Power BI, Excel, VBA, Power Query, or similar data tools is an asset.
  • Mining, processing, maintenance, operations, or heavy industry experience is preferred.
  • Strong written and verbal communication skills, with the ability to work with both technical and non-technical stakeholders.
  • Strong attention to detail and ability to work through ambiguous data environments.
  • Ability to manage multiple priorities and support work across multiple sites.
